What Is Handwriting Heroes?
Handwriting Heroes is a digital handwriting curriculum developed by an occupational therapist, designed to revolutionize handwriting instruction. It groups letters by shared strokes, uses catchy stories and songs, and prioritizes lowercase (used 95–98% in text) to build fluency rapidly. The program combines videos, printable and editable resources, games, and assessments—all aligned to save teachers prep time.
Key Features
Animated Storytelling & Multisensory Learning
- Letters are clustered into groups based on stroke patterns—learn multiple letters per week.
- Lesson animations feature humorous “letter stories,” songs, air-writing, and tracing activities that engage diverse learning styles.
Accelerated Lowercase Mastery
- Learners master all lowercase letters in about five weeks—a huge time saving over traditional week-per-letter models.
- Daily spiral review ensures retention and muscle memory reinforcement.
Inclusive & Flexible Delivery
- Effective for all learning contexts—virtual classrooms, one-on-one instruction, small groups, hybrid or homeschool settings.
- Built-in strategies support varied learners, including those needing fine-motor or visual-motor skill building.
Evidence-Based & Teacher-Friendly
- Backed by ESSA Level 3 recognition and instructional design certification from Digital Promise.
- Requires minimal prep—videos guide the lesson, while workbooks, fonts, and assessments are ready for print or digital use.
Comprehensive Platform Tools
- Includes teacher resources like workbooks, lesson guides, assessments, and printable fonts.
- Student access includes interactive games like Letter Hockey, guided writing platforms, and progress tracking tools.

Overcoming Obstacles
Overcoming Obstacles is a nonprofit organization offering a free, award-winning K–12 life skills curriculum designed to help students develop essential social and emotional competencies. Since 1992, their comprehensive lessons have been utilized by over 780,000 educators worldwide, impacting more than 177 million students. The curriculum covers topics such as communication, decision-making, goal setting, conflict resolution, and career readiness. Educators can access and download all materials directly from their digital library without the need for registration. Additionally, the "My Overcoming Obstacles" platform allows for easy customization of lessons to suit specific classroom needs.
Oak Meadow
Oak Meadow offers a secular, print-based homeschool curriculum for PreK–12, blending rigorous academics with creative, experiential learning. Each grade features 36-week lesson plans—replete with readings, hands-on projects, planners, and assessments—that foster critical thinking, self-reflection, and cross‑subject integration with a nature‑ and arts‑centered approach. Families can use Oak Meadow independently or enroll in its accredited distance‑learning school for teacher support and credit‑earning options. Flexible and developmentally attuned, Oak Meadow nurtures the head, heart, and hands throughout the entire learning journey.
Notgrass History
Notgrass History offers a Christian-based, easy-to-use homeschool curriculum for students in grades 1–12. The program combines narrative lessons, primary source documents, historical novels, and hands-on activities to engage students in learning history from a biblical worldview. Designed for families teaching multiple ages together, Notgrass History provides complete, standalone courses in American and world history, geography, civics, and economics. With minimal preparation required, it allows parents to confidently guide their children through rich, meaningful lessons that integrate faith and learning.
